Right Hydrothorax after Left Subclavian and Internal Jugular Vein Catheterization: A Delayed Complication

Central vein catheterization is a common procedure performed in major hospitals. Numerous complications have been described with the use of this technique. We present three patients in whom the positioning of a catheter at the junction of the right and left brachiocephalic veins caused hydrothorax....
